Output 213a72bdee4b97c195644fbb83fb12f5f08b320abd1b19e15eb97bc8cb295e88:14

value
132084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db70acf97d06af60b572ced7ccd779834830fac5 OP_EQUAL
address
3MhJtQ3wWgxmGD9LN5wmGE96hYfTug165f
transaction
213a72bdee4b97c195644fbb83fb12f5f08b320abd1b19e15eb97bc8cb295e88
confirmations
151187
spent
true